Getting the most out of Virtual DJ (VDJ) often means customizing it with unique effects, samples, and skins. Whether you are using the latest Virtual DJ 2026 or an older version, here is how to find and install these extensions. 🎨 Virtual DJ Skins
Skins change the look of your interface, sometimes mimicking high-end gear like Pioneer or Serato.
In-App Download: Open Settings > Extensions > Skins. Browse and click Install on your favorite.
Manual Install: If you download a .zip or .xml skin file from the web: Go to Documents/VirtualDJ/Skins. Paste the file there. Restart VDJ or select it under Settings > Interface. Pro Tip: Some skins require a Pro license to work fully. 🔊 Samples and DJ Drops download virtual dj effects samples skins portable
Samples are short audio clips (air horns, sirens, or voice drops) used to spice up a set.

The default VirtualDJ skin is functional, but it isn't for everyone. Whether you need a massive interface for a touchscreen or a minimalist layout for a laptop with a small screen, skins change everything.
Why change your skin?
Where to find the best skins:
Installation:
Download the .zip skin file. Drag the ZIP into VirtualDJ. Go to Settings > Skins and select your new layout. No restart is required.

VirtualDJ Extensions: How to Download Effects, Samples, Skins, and Setup Portable Use
VirtualDJ has solidified its place as a leader in DJ software by offering a massive ecosystem of user-generated and official extensions. Whether you want to overhaul your interface with custom skins or expand your sound palette with advanced effects and samples, the platform provides deep customization for both home and professional users. How to Download and Install VirtualDJ Extensions
The most secure way to enhance your software is through the official VirtualDJ Extensions Marketplace.
In-Software Browser: Open Settings, navigate to the Extensions tab, and browse through categories like Audio Effects, Skins, and Sample Packs.

Downloading and managing assets like effects, samples, and skins for VirtualDJ is primarily handled through the software's built-in extensions manager or the official website. For users seeking a "portable" setup, third-party alternatives like Mixxx Portable offer an officially supported portable format. Downloading Official Content
The safest way to acquire plugins and add-ons is directly through VirtualDJ.com.
Skins: Change the visual interface of the software. Popular options include layouts that mimic hardware like Pioneer or Serato.
Effects: Audio and video effects (like echo, reverb, or shaders) can be added to enhance live performances.
